titleOfInvention Flow chamber
abstract A flow chamber ( 1 ) made of plastics as an object carrier for light-microscopic examinations comprised at least one channel ( 4 ) in a base plate ( 2 ), said channel having a width of 0.01 to 20 mm and a height of 0.01 to 5 mm. One liquid reservoir ( 3, 3 ′) each is connected to the inlet and outlet opening ( 6, 6 ′) of the channel, whereby a communicating system is generated. The bottom and/or the cover of this chamber is made of a high-class plastic material and may be functionalized. The inlet and outlet portions of the channel may be formed by a rounding ( 7 ) of the channel edges or by a surface treatment in a manner that drop formation is prevented and the flow is therefore not obstructed. n In a method of sample preparation for light-optical microscopic examinations, a sample flow is generated by a system of communicating pipes, in that a reservoir of a solution with the sample is connected via a third channel with at least one further reservoir and the filling level of the reservoirs differs at the beginning of the examination.
